Some helpful tips:

1) Remember that your domain names and your hosting service will expire. If you really like a name you have, get it for two years, and never forget to renew your hosting, that can be a nightmare as they can hold your domains hostage

2) If you buy a domain name from a service other than your hosting service you have to wait 60 days before you can transfer it. You can still build a site on it but you don't have it on your hosting service.

3) Marketing is a key, as you can see it's very easy to get into this ecommerce space but not everyone makes money. Find a niche, like I said Amazon has millions of products, find something unique.

4) Be realistic, you won't make a thousand dollars overnight (but if you do please tell me how). It takes time to build momentum.

5) Get your sites on the Search Engines as soon as you can, that also takes time. Look into a good SEO service that will do it for you.

6) Have fun, pick items you like and that you think will sell. Sure you can build a Rolex site but you might wait a while until you ever have a sale.

7) Build or have someone build a nice logo for your site. The first impression is the logo, or the header, and it's what makes your site look professional.

8) Get your site up and indexed, even if it has an "Under Construction." sign on it. Search engines often favor sites that have been around to new sites, put some adsense or a link exchange on it while you're building, you never know if someone might hit it.
